  • Bacterial cellular morphologies - Wikipedia
    Diplococci are pairs of cocci Streptococci are chains of cocci such as Streptococcus pyogenes Staphylococci are irregular (grape-like) clusters of cocci (e g Staphylococcus aureus) Tetrads are clusters of four cocci arranged within the same plane such as Micrococcus sp )

  • Diplococcus | bacteria | Britannica
    Pairs of cocci are called diplococci; rows or chains of such cells are called streptococci; grapelike clusters of cells, staphylococci; packets of eight or more cells, sarcinae; and groups of four cells in a square arrangement, tetrads
  • Diplococcus - Ask Microbiology
    In diplococci the division occurs in a single plane and the two daughter cells remain attached when the cell wall does not separate completely This arrangement is seen in both Gram‑positive and Gram‑negative bacteria
